Well, these are interesting times! Our thoughts are with everyone affected by the sad news last week about Queen Elizabeth 2, but it means that we have had to cancel our upcoming event, Working in and around #MedComms, as the State Funeral is now happening that same day.
It's a huge shame. It was shaping up to be a really interesting event and a lot of work had been done by a lot of people to make it happen in the way it was. More than 40 organisations involved in the programme, and more than 500 people registered to participate. Who knows how many more were already engaging online and would do so in future? It really was looking like something we hadn't seen before in this sector, and hugely valuable.
But this one was out of our control.
Discussions are ongoing about what can be done instead. It won't be a simple exercise to reschedule and whatever we do is going to be disruptive. However, it would be good to hold on to the enthusiasm we created if we can.

Finally, news from the European Medical Writers Association (EMWA), who are running their 54th Conference in Riga, 3-5 November. Registration should be open this week. Beforehand, they are running a fully virtual Getting into Medical Writing open session on Friday 23 September. Experienced medical writers and EMWA members will present and discuss the vast career path of medical writing and how EMWA can help you achieve your professional goals in this rewarding career path. Note non-members of EMWA should create an account to register for the event.
